Transaction 59de8745ac0036113f245bf9ab6e6ee17bbddd99172ff23bb740d4a712d30458
1 Input
1 Output
-
59de8745ac0036113f245bf9ab6e6ee17bbddd99172ff23bb740d4a712d30458:0
- value
- 24985958
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b45334f834276156c9e19bbda77219f84b4124a OP_EQUALVERIFY OP_CHECKSIG
- address
- 14wnxNz1jay4WyExgUFGVw7WMfozW4x68e